Personally, I like the consistency and price of field aged manure for cubensis cultivation over coir and I use the shit out em' both. 


I'll always perk coir up with manure if I have it.  If I don't I'm not above ordering my coir from DRfosters and using it soley as the primary bulk substrate materilal.





I'v already gathered so much horse manure this season, this year'll be the year of the horse manure only, substrate.

i use a mix of worm castings, coir, perlite, horse manure  and chicken manure. If i had to pick between coir and horse manure I would pick the horse manure. A mix of several ingredients provides the perfect sub for me.
